Short Term 12 - Guest Blog by Destin Cretton
Guest Blog by Destin Cretton, director of Short Term 12.
Since it premired at SXSW Festival in Austin, Texas, (winning both the Audience and the Grand Jury Awards) Short Term 12 has been traveling from one festival to another, and so has its director, Destin Cretton. When the film premiered at the BFI London Film Festival on the 15th of March, he wrote a guest blog for us in form of journey diary about his experience of coming to the UK:
October 11. 14:32: Arrived in London airport with a knot in my lower-back that formed during the 10 hour flight from Los Angeles. My girlfriend (Nikki) and I were greeted with perfect English weather: damp and cozy, perfect for Welly hikes and movies. We spent the weekend bouncing around Kent; visiting the Dickens House museum, eating apples straight from the branch, and hanging with Nikki's lovely family.
October 14. 11:13: Drove up to London, took a night stroll through a park, said hello to Buckingham Palace, and had a delicious dinner at a restaurant that was co-owned by Michael Caine, where I ordered the wrong drink and ended up with something that looked like a pink slushy.
October 15. ALL DAY: I spent most of the day having some lovely conversations with a handful of journalists. I realized fairly quickly that reporters in England ask really great questions, which made the day fly by. That night, we had the premiere of Short Term 12 at the BFI London Film Festival. Nikki's entire family took the train up from Cliffsend & Ramsgate to watch the film for the first time. It was a wonderful screening that sparked some really great conversations afterwards. Then we all gathered for some wine & beer, which sparked some even greater conversations late into the night.
All in all, it was a magical trip to England, and the perfect premiere for Short Term 12.

Short Term 12 UK Premiere
Short Term 12 premiered in the UK on Tuesday the 15th, as part of this year's BFI London Film Festival.
The film’s lead actor Brie Larson and director Destin Cretton joined us for a Q&A afterwards, thrilled by the rave response of the audience.
After the screening, we all headed to the after party to celebrate the success of the Premiere.

'WE SHALL OVERCOME' out on DVD the 22nd of JULY
It’s 1969 in provincial Denmark and 13 year old Frits is being bullied by his brutal headmaster as well as trying to cope with his father’s breakdown and keep his family together.
Listening to records of Martin Luther King’s speeches gives Frits the inspiration to fight back at the old world repressive regimes at work in his community and spread the winds of change.

Vidal Sassoon
All at Verve Pictures were very sad to hear of the tragic death of Vidal Sassoon yesterday.
We greatly enjoyed working with him last year - he was a wonderful man, very kind and an inspirational figure. We all feel very privileged to have met him.
The 84 year-old Vidal Sassoon CBE, passed away at his home in Los Angeles on 9th May. He will be greatly missed by his wife of 20 years Ronnie, his children, grandchildren, family and friends.
